Sourcing expertise
The outsourcing of R&D assignments is a growing
trend in the biotech sector. Pharmaceutical and
biotech companies are increasingly relying on the
know-how of external partners and cooperation
in order to achieve their targets more quickly and
efficiently – regardless of whether the services
involve the production of active ingredients, phar-
maceutical research or licensing procedures.

The right mix for a good performance
Demands for high-quality food, as well as concerns
about safe and sustainable food supplies, pose a
complex set of challenges to food biotechnology.
Food safety and food analysis are assuming a key
role within the biotech sector and consequently
have become a focus at BIOTECHNICA.

Key to sustainable production
The predicted shortage of fossil fuels and rising
energy prices are just two of many factors that
suggest the need for a fundamental shake-up
of the energy sector. Within this general trend
there has been, for example, a shift from petro-
chemical to biotechnological industrial processes.
